I'm devastated! I did not pass my FAA checkride today. But I didn't fail it either. The examiner gave me a deferral.
The oral exam went fine. About and hour of questions without any surprises or gaffs. The examiner gave me a few clarifications and amplifications to my answers, but the CFI said that's typical.
During the actual checkride, the winds became more intense than is desirable and prevented us from completing the examination. Since I made the decision to launch into the weather, technically I failed. However, the examiner decided to “defer” the remainder of the test to another day. I've successfully completed about ¾ of the exam – we still need to do some soft-field and short-field takeoffs and landings and some time under the hood.
I will try to complete the test next week.
